Our Team

Donald Ochola

About Donald Ochola

Donald Ochola is the General Manager ICT at Mitchell Cotts Group.  With over 20 years of experience leading IT and strategy within various organisations, he brings a wealth of knowledge and expertise to the company.

He holds a Master of Science in Information Systems, which has provided him with a solid foundation in the field of information technology. Throughout his career, he has consistently demonstrated his ability to drive efficiency and improve processes through the use of technology. 

His goal is to continue to drive efficiency to the highest levels through the use of technology. He is committed to enabling the company to offer unparalleled levels of service to its customers, and he is passionate about ensuring that the company stays at the forefront of technological advancements in the logistics industry.

With his wealth of experience and expertise in the field of logistics, he is poised to make a significant impact in the company. He is dedicated to working closely with the team to drive the company to even greater heights of success, and he is confident that the company has a bright future ahead.